- The distance between Iqaluit, Nt, Canada and Itapeva, Brazil is approximately 9,902 km or 6,153 mi.
- To reach Iqaluit, Nt in this distance one would set out from Itapeva bearing 351.4°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Iqaluit, Nt bearing 342.1° or NNW .
- Iqaluit, Nt has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Itapeva has a subtropical highland climate with no dry season (Cfb).
- Iqaluit, Nt is in or near the polar desert biome whereas Itapeva is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 27.6 °C (49.7°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 26.9 °C (48.4°F) more in Iqaluit, Nt.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 808.3 mm (31.8 in) less which is equivalent to 808.3 l/m² (19.84 US gal/ft²) or 8,083,000 l/ha (864,126 US gal/ac) less. About 1/3 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 38.8° lower in Iqaluit, Nt than in Itapeva.
